Top AP Computer Science Principles Tutors serving Waterloo

Kashish: Waterloo AP Computer Science Principles tutor
...I am a certified ESL instructor. While I tutor a broad range of subjects, I am most passionate about English and STEM and helping struggling students prepare for Standardized Tests like SAT's. I also love writing and reviewing college essays. I like working with students of all age groups and helping them feel more confident...
Education & Certification
- University of Alberta - Bachelor, Computer Science
- State Certified Teacher
Subject Expertise
- AP Computer Science Principles
- IB Computer Science
- AP Computer Science A
- Admissions
- +110 subjects

Rishikesh: Waterloo AP Computer Science Principles tutor
...Master of Engineering in Mechanical and Manufacturing Engineering (specializing in Aerospace and Energy Systems) from the University of Calgary, I bring a wealth of knowledge and practical experience to guide students in their academic pursuits. My tutoring journey is founded on a strong belief in the transformative power of education. I am fervently dedicated to...
Education & Certification
- University of Calgary - Master's/Graduate, Mechanical And Manufacturing Engineering
Subject Expertise
- AP Computer Science Principles
- AP Computer Science A
- Technical Certifications
- Advertising
- +181 subjects

Rishita: Waterloo AP Computer Science Principles tutor
...goal-oriented experienced professional with experience of teaching students in both online and offline environment. Experience in software industry as a Developer. Hands on Experience with Java, Python, JavaScript, SQL. Proficient in conducting online classes, delivering live labs ,hosting live Q&A sessions, assisting students during their exam's preparation, skilful in several science, mathematics and computer science...
Education & Certification
- University of Petroleum and Energy Studies - Bachelor of Science, Computer Science
- Dalhousie University - Master of Science, Computer Science
Subject Expertise
- AP Computer Science Principles
- College Computer Science
- AP Computer Science A
- High School Computer Science
- +51 subjects

Mélanie: Waterloo AP Computer Science Principles tutor
...engineering and I am working on completing my master in occupational therapy and my MBA in project management. My goal is to invent software to improve quality of life for people. For my teaching is also a way to improve the quality of life of my students. In my career, mentoring intern has always been...
Education & Certification
- Université de Sherbrooke - Bachelor, Computer enginering
- Université de Sherbrooke - Master's/Graduate, Occupationnal Therapy
- Université Laval - Master's/Graduate, Project management
Subject Expertise
- AP Computer Science Principles
- AP Computer Science A
- College Computer Science
- Computer Science (in French)
- +58 subjects

Jonah: Waterloo AP Computer Science Principles tutor
...enjoy tutoring in each subject, I find immense joy in tutoring physics as seeing students solve complex problems and realize the real world applications of these solutions is very rewarding. I have extensive experience with high school and university aged students through tutoring family friends, peers and working as a teaching assistant at both Queen's...
Education & Certification
- Queen's University - Bachelor, Biomechanical Engineering
- Dalhousie University - Master's/Graduate, Biomedical Engineering
Subject Expertise
- AP Computer Science Principles
- UK A Level
- Grade 10 Math
- Technology and Coding
- +36 subjects

Jaahanava: Waterloo AP Computer Science Principles tutor
...going above and beyond to ensure my students grasp complex concepts, develop effective study strategies, and build the confidence needed to excel in their academic pursuits. My goal is not just to help students pass exams, but to equip them with the tools and mindset necessary for long-term success in their educational journey and beyond....
Education & Certification
- University of Windsor - Master's/Graduate, Computer Science
Subject Expertise
- AP Computer Science Principles
- High School Computer Science
- College Computer Science
- IB Computer Science
- +141 subjects

Karan: Waterloo AP Computer Science Principles tutor
...the student by being on the same mindset level. Since then, I decided that I would use my tutoring skills to help students in order to understand any topic in which they are facing difficulties. I genuinely believe that ignorance is the starting point for someone's lack of confidence. Hence, I decided that with my...
Education & Certification
- Dalhousie University - Master's/Graduate, Computer Science
Subject Expertise
- AP Computer Science Principles
- College Computer Science
- High School Computer Science
- AP Computer Science A
- +100 subjects
Education & Certification
- Dalhousie University - Bachelor of Science, Computer Science
Subject Expertise
- AP Computer Science Principles
- High School Computer Science
- AP Computer Science A
- College Computer Science
- +24 subjects

Jatin: Waterloo AP Computer Science Principles tutor
...style is adaptive, focusing on creating a comfortable learning environment while tailoring my approach to each student's unique learning style. I believe that patience, encouragement, and interactive learning are key to fostering academic growth. Outside of tutoring, I am passionate about Soccer, which has not only enriched my personal life but has also helped me...
Education & Certification
- Sheridan College - Master of Science, Electromechanical Engineering
Subject Expertise
- AP Computer Science Principles
- AP Computer Science A
- College Computer Science
- ACT Summer Scholars
- +367 subjects

Mostapha: Waterloo AP Computer Science Principles tutor
...projects. Proficient in a wide range of technologies including C#, Node, React, AWS, and more, I have consistently delivered efficient solutions while adhering to project deadlines and requirements. Notably, my experience as a Mentor Software Engineer at Springboard underscores my commitment to nurturing talent and guiding aspiring developers towards success. Through one-on-one interactions and comprehensive...
Education & Certification
- national institut IT Algeria - Master's/Graduate, Computer science
Subject Expertise
- AP Computer Science Principles
- Computer Science (in French)
- Languages
- Engineering
- +5 subjects
Private AP Computer Science Principles Tutoring in Waterloo
Receive personally tailored AP Computer Science Principles lessons from exceptional tutors in a one-on-one setting. We help you connect with the best tutor for your particular needs while offering flexible scheduling to fit your busy life.
Your Personalized Tutoring Program and Instructor
Our knowledgeable directors help you choose your tutor with your learning profile and personality in mind.
Your tutor can customize your lessons and present concepts in engaging easy-to-understand-ways.
You can learn more efficiently and effectively because the teaching style is tailored to you.
With the flexibility of online tutoring, your tutor can be arranged to meet at a time that suits you.